Skip to content

Instantly share code, notes, and snippets.

View phrocker's full-sized avatar
🏠
Writin dem codez

Marc phrocker

🏠
Writin dem codez
View GitHub Profile
from org.poma.accumulo import Key,KeyValue
from org.apache.accumulo.core.data import Range,Value
from org.apache.hadoop.io import WritableUtils
from java.io import ByteArrayInputStream, DataInputStream
import struct
import json
def swap32(i):
return struct.unpack("<L", struct.pack(">L", i))[0]
from ctypes import cdll
from argparse import ArgumentParser
from ctypes import cdll
import ctypes
import os
import traceback
import sys
import time
import os
import traceback
import sys
import time
"""
This is an Example of using the Python connectors. The example will accept user input
@phrocker
phrocker / keys
Created November 4, 2019 14:10
exhibit b: sorted keys
package org.poma.accumulo.nifi.processors;
import org.apache.accumulo.core.conf.AccumuloConfiguration;
import org.apache.accumulo.core.conf.DefaultConfiguration;
import org.apache.accumulo.core.data.Key;
import org.apache.accumulo.core.data.Value;
import org.apache.accumulo.core.file.FileSKVWriter;
import org.apache.accumulo.core.file.rfile.RFileOperations;
import org.apache.hadoop.conf.Configuration;
import org.apache.hadoop.fs.FileSystem;
@phrocker
phrocker / exhibit A
Created November 4, 2019 14:06
RFile random data
package org.poma.accumulo.nifi.processors;
import org.apache.accumulo.core.conf.AccumuloConfiguration;
import org.apache.accumulo.core.conf.DefaultConfiguration;
import org.apache.accumulo.core.data.Key;
import org.apache.accumulo.core.data.Value;
import org.apache.accumulo.core.file.FileSKVWriter;
import org.apache.accumulo.core.file.rfile.RFileOperations;
import org.apache.hadoop.conf.Configuration;
import org.apache.hadoop.fs.FileSystem;
MiNiFi Config Version: 3
Flow Controller:
name: windowsdev
comment: Created by MiNiFi C2 Flow Designer
Core Properties:
flow controller graceful shutdown period: 10 sec
flow service write delay interval: 500 ms
administrative yield duration: 30 sec
bored yield duration: 10 millis
max concurrent threads: 1
MiNiFi Config Version: 3
Flow Controller:
name: windowsdev
comment: Created by MiNiFi C2 Flow Designer
Core Properties:
flow controller graceful shutdown period: 10 sec
flow service write delay interval: 500 ms
administrative yield duration: 30 sec
bored yield duration: 10 millis
max concurrent threads: 1
{
"operation": "heartbeat",
"agentInfo": {
"agentManifest": {
"buildInfo": {
"compiler": "/Library/Developer/CommandLineTools/usr/bin/c++",
"flags": " -std=c++11 -DOPENSSL_SUPPORT",
"revision": "678920114a18890879c8069f7da4a18dedc2460d",
"timestamp": 1564593071,
"version": "0.7.0"
nifi.c2.root.classes=DeviceInfoNode,AgentInformation,FlowInformation
nifi.c2.root.class.definitions=metrics
nifi.c2.root.class.definitions.metrics.name=metrics
nifi.c2.root.class.definitions.metrics.metrics=typedmetrics
nifi.c2.root.class.definitions.metrics.metrics.typedmetrics.name=RuntimeMetrics
nifi.c2.root.class.definitions.metrics.metrics.queuemetrics.name=QueueMetrics
nifi.c2.root.class.definitions.metrics.metrics.queuemetrics.classes=QueueMetrics
nifi.c2.root.class.definitions.metrics.metrics.typedmetrics.classes=ProcessMetrics,SystemInformation
nifi.c2.root.class.definitions.metrics.metrics.processorMetrics.name=ProcessorMetric
nifi.c2.root.class.definitions.metrics.metrics.processorMetrics.classes=GetFileMetrics
MiNiFi Config Version: 3
Flow Controller:
name: WindowsTest
comment: Created by MiNiFi C2 Flow Designer
Core Properties:
flow controller graceful shutdown period: 10 sec
flow service write delay interval: 500 ms
administrative yield duration: 30 sec
bored yield duration: 10 millis
max concurrent threads: 1